DETAILS FOR SUBMISSION OF BIDS FOR DESIGNING AND CONSTRUCTION OF APEDA PAVILION AT SIAL 2010 PARIS, FRANCE FROM 17TH OCTOBER TO 21ST OCTOBER 2010
Requirement
Agricultural and Processed Food Products Export Development Authority (APEDA) is participating in an international event, SIAL, 2010, being held from 17th to 21st October 2010 at Paris, France and intends to set up its pavilion to display and market Indian Agricultural and Processed Food Products. The area of the APEDA Pavilion for the event is 960 Sq. Mtrs. in the International Pavilion (layout attached) which will include the common facilities (approximately 200 Sq. Mtrs.)
Eligibility for submission of Bids
Agencies with minimum 5 years experience in conceptualizing, designing and executing the projects on turnkey basis for setting up of pavilion/s in International food events organized outside India, need apply. They are required to have a minimum of 5 crores turnover of the firm for implementation of Event Management Business pertaining to Trade Fair Pavilion / stall in the preceding year.

SELECTION PROCEDURE
A Committee in APEDA will carry out a preliminary screening of the applicants and will shortlist the vendors fulfilling the prescribed requirements . The short listed vendors will be required to make technical presentation before the selection committee.
  The presentation may bring out their suggestions on the following areas:
1
Functionality
2
Aesthetics
3
Significant portrayal of India as a powerful source of food products by combined use of of photos, graphics, attractive colour scheme etc.
4
Use of innovative materials to lend the common area a modern contemporary look .
5
Appropriate dimension of the structure, according to floor area allotted to APEDA.
6
Co-ordination with the show organizers.
The marking would be done on all the presentations. The vendors who secure minimum 70% marks (70 out of 100 marks) in technical presentations will be short listed and their financial bids will be opened. Financial bid will carry a maximum of 30 marks. The calculation of marking will have the following method :
L1 = 30 marks
L2 = 30XL1
L3 = 30XL2 and so on and so forth.
After the financial marks are obtained the technical and financial marks will be added up and the vendor scoring highest aggregate marks will stand selected.
Selection Committee reserves the right to accept or reject any or all the proposals at any time prior to award of contract/order, without assigning any reasons and without incurrence of any liability on APEDA. APEDA also reserves the right to negotiate the prices with the selected agency to bring down the prices.
